Description of Organization: The Glen Helen Association (GHA) is a
non-profit friends-of organization to Glen Helen, a nature preserve
with 1,000 acres and over 25 miles of trails.
The primary purpose of this organization is
1.) the preservation of Glen Helen as a natural area, and
2.) the support of activities which enhance the public's use, enjoyment, and knowledge of nature.
GHA also
coordinates Glen Helen’s membership program and sponsors many of the
fundraising opportunities for supporters of Glen Helen, including the
Nature Shop (a store located at 405 Corry St. vending nature-related
items).
